Publisher Description: The life and work of the scientists who had units of measure named after them. Taking each scientist in chronological order, the book traces some of the key developments in physical science - astronomy, electricity and heat - during the 17th, 18th and 19th centuries, and shows how those units form a coherent system of measurements - the SI. |
